In fact, your cars are essentially your company on wheels. They require to be carefully picked and well-maintained to properly serve and represent you. For a housemaid service, an economy cars and truck or station wagon need to be adequate. You need adequate room to shop devices and supplies, and to transfer your cleaning groups, but you generally won't be transporting around tools large enough to need a van or small truck.

If you provide the lorries, paint your business's name, logo and phone number on them. This advertises your company all over town. If your workers utilize their own cars and trucks-- which is especially typical with housemaid services-- ask for evidence that they have enough insurance coverage to cover them in the event of an accident.

The type of automobiles you'll require for a janitorial service depends upon the size and type of equipment you use in addition to the size and number of your teams. An economy vehicle or station wagon might work if you're doing reasonably light cleansing in smaller sized workplaces, but for a lot of janitorial businesses, you're most likely to need a truck or van.

An excellent utilized truck will cost about $10,000, while a new one will run from $18,000 up. If your quote is too low, you'll either rob yourself of some revenue or be forced to decrease the quality of your work to satisfy the rate. If you estimate too high, you might lose the contract completely, specifically if you remain in a competitive bidding scenario. Keep in mind, in numerous cleansing circumstances, you might be competing versus the client himself; if your quote is high, she or he may believe, "For that much cash, I can simply do this myself."Throughout the preliminary days of your operation, you should go back and look at the actual costs of every task when it's finished to see how close your quote was to reality. commercial cleaning company.

To reach a strong pricing structure for your particular operation, think about these three factors: Up until you develop records to use as a guide, you'll have to approximate the expenses of labor and products (commercial cleaning companies). Labor expenses include incomes and benefits you pay your workers. If you are even partly included in performing a task, the cost of your labor, proportionate to your input, should be consisted of in the overall labor charge.

This consists of all the nonlabor, indirect expenses needed to run your company. Your overhead rate is normally computed as a percentage of your labor and products. If you have previous operating costs to assist you, figuring an overhead rate is simple. Overall your expenditures for one year, leaving out labor and materials (commercial kitchen cleaning).

When you're starting, you won't have past expenses to assist you, so use figures that are accepted industry averages. You can raise or lower the numbers later to suit the realities of your operation. This is, obviously, the distinction between what it costs to you provide a service and what you really charge the consumer. Coordinate your billing system with your customers' payable treatments. office cleaning. Candidly ask what you can do to ensure prompt payment; that might consist of verifying the right billing address and learning what documentation might be needed to assist the client identify the credibility of the invoice. Bear in mind that numerous large business pay certain types of billings on particular days of the month; learn if your customers do that, and arrange your invoices to arrive in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ms include the date the billing is due, any discount rate for early payment and service charges for late payment. It's also a great idea to particularly specify the date the invoice becomes previous due to avoid any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a penalty for late payment, make certain your invoice mentions that it's a late payment or rebilling fee, not a financing charge.

Discuss any upcoming specials, brand-new services or other info that may encourage your clients to use more of your services. Include a flier or sales brochure to the envelope-- despite the fact that the invoice is going to an existing consumer, you never understand where your pamphlets will wind up.
